Pennon Group Plc (LON:PNN - Get Free Report)'s stock price traded down 20.8% on Monday . The company traded as low as GBX 422.60 ($5.26) and last traded at GBX 464.60 ($5.78). 527,841,875 shares were traded during mid-day trading, an increase of 1,906% from the average session volume of 26,317,779 shares. The stock had previously closed at GBX 586.26 ($7.29).

The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 343.14, a current ratio of 0.97 and a quick ratio of 1.54. The stock has a market cap of £1.28 billion, a PE ratio of -11,150.00, a PEG ratio of 8.20 and a beta of 0.29. The company's fifty day moving average is GBX 560.77 and its 200-day moving average is GBX 579.64.
Pennon Group (LON:PNN -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, November 27th. The company reported GBX (6.60) (($0.08))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ter. Pennon Group had a negative net margin of 1.05% and a negative return on equity of 0.74%. On average, analysts predict that Pennon Group Plc will post 1.0402417 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Pennon Group Cuts Dividend
The business also recently declared a dividend, which will be paid on Friday, April 4th. Investors of record on Thursday, January 30th will be given a dividend of GBX 14.69 ($0.18) per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, January 30th. This represents a dividend yield of 2.53%. Pennon Group's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ently -152,500.00%.

At the top end of the FTSE250, Pennon is an infrastructure group, focused on the UK water market is one of only three listed water companies in the UK.
